COMMERCE BUSINESS DAILY ISSUE OF AUGUST 13,1998 PSA#2158

Commander (vpl), USCG, Maintenance and Logistics Command Atlantic, 300 East Main Street, Suite 600, Norfolk, VA 23510-9102

J -- DOCKSIDE REPAIRS OF THE CGC CONFIDENCE (WMEC-619) SOL DTCG80-99-B-3FC900 DUE 100698 POC Contact Mr. Barat Beachle, Contract Specialist (757) 628-4652 Provide all labor, material and equipment necessary to perform Dockside repairs including, but not limited to the following Minimum Items: 1)Renew Bulwark Structure. 2) Renew Transom Bulwark Port Guardrail. 3)Sheathing Renewal. 4)Renovate Fan Space. 5)Renew Pilot House Bulkhead Stiffeners. 6) Clean Inspect Heat Exchangers. 7)Clean Shipboard Ventilation Systems. 8)Renew Fuel Tank Gooseneck Vents and Clean and Inspect F/O Tanks. 9) Overhaul Ventilation Fan Motors. 10)Renew Chill Water Piping Insulation. 11)Renew Refrigeration System -- Salt Water Cooling Piping. 12) Renew Evaporator Feedwater Piping. 13)Chemically Clean the Ship's Sewage (CHT) and Grey Water Piping Systems. 14)Repair Sewage Collection and Holding Tank and Vents. 15)Clean, Inspect, and Disinfect Potable Water Tanks. 16)Deck Repairs. 17)Provide Temporary Berthing. 18)Renew Life Jacket Lockers. 19)Overhaul and Weight Test Ammunition Hoist. 20)Provide Temporary Logistics. Indefinite Item is 1) Provide Additional Temporary Logistics. Repairs will be performed at the vessel's homeport, which is Cape Canaveral, FL. Vessel availability schedule will be 24 November 1998, for 46 days. There will be a non-refundable charge required in the form of a certified check or money order made payable to the U.S. Coast Guard in the amount of $100.00 for requested U.S. Coast guard specification reference drawings. All other referenced documents are available for viewing at 300 East Main Street, Suite 600, Norfolk, VA. Plans and specifications will be issued on or after 02 September 1998. The solicitation is issued contingent upon the availability of funds. All responsible sources may submit a bid which shall be considered by the United States Coast Guard.
